Who do males inherit sex-linked recessive traits from?

Males inherit sex-linked recessive traits from their mothers. This is because males have an X chromosome from their mother and a Y chromosome from their father, so any recessive traits on the X chromosome will be expressed in males.

Is Sociopath more in Male or Female?

Studies have shown that antisocial personality disorder, which includes traits commonly associated with sociopathy, is more common in males than females. However, it is important to note that sociopathy can manifest differently in each individual and is not limited by gender.
